摘要 According to one embodiment, a node that is a root node of a network forming a directed acyclic graph topology, which is composed of plural nodes including the node serving as the root node and having a parent-child relationship among nodes of adjacent hierarchies, includes a generating unit, an encrypting unit, and a transmitting unit. The generating unit generates a group key, and a list indicating a first node to which a distribution of the group key is inhibited. The encrypting unit encrypts the group key so as to be capable of being decrypted by a first child node other than the first node out of the child nodes of the root node. The transmitting unit transmits a first message, including an encrypted group key, which is the group key that is encrypted with respect to the first child node, and the list.

A node that is a root node of a network forming a directed acyclic graph topology by plural nodes, the plural nodes including the node serving as the root node and having a parent-child relationship among nodes of adjacent hierarchies, the node comprising: a generating unit, implemented by processing circuitry, that generates a group key and a list indicating a specific node to which a distribution of the group key is inhibited; an encrypting unit that encrypts the group key to obtain an encrypted group key; and a transmitting unit that transmits, to the first child node, a first message including the encrypted group key and the list, wherein the encrypted group key is decryptable by a first child node of the root node, the first child node being a node other than the specific node, wherein the encrypting unit encrypts the group key using a shared key shared only between the root node and the first child node, and wherein after receipt of the first message including the encrypted group key and the list by the first child node, the list is accessed by the first child node in order to identify any nodes for which distribution of the group key is inhibited.
